The TC94A58FAG-313 is a system control IC produced by Toshiba Semiconductor and Storage, designed for use in automotive applications, particularly for car audio and navigation systems. The "-313" designation specifies a particular variant or configuration within the TC94A58FAG product family, likely indicating specific features or programming.

Additional Details
The TC94A58FAG-313 integrates functionalities necessary for controlling car audio and navigation systems. This includes display output management, audio signal processing, GPS module interfacing, and communication with other vehicle systems via communication buses. The embedded microcontroller handles button input processing, menu navigation, and monitoring system status. Automotive-grade qualification ensures reliable operation in extreme temperatures, vibration, and electrical noise. Power management circuitry helps to minimize power consumption. The "-313" suffix likely refers to a specific configuration, potentially impacting memory size, interface parameters, or pre-programmed features customized for particular automotive applications. Surface mount packaging allows for automated assembly. Full detailed specifications are usually proprietary, making it a key component within modern automotive entertainment and navigation units.
